    I haven’t had any problems using Motul either Ollie, either has Chicken who’s XR has done over 40,000kms with only a set of clutch plates, my current 650 has done now over 20,000kms of riding and racing never been touched. Dave has some incredible miles out of his KTM using Motul

    All quality oils will do the job Oliie, people will work out their own preference, if you use the right grade and change it regularly, people will find an oil, normally the one they can access easy and are happy with the price, I have been buying Motul 5100 at present 8 litres (2x 4 litres containers) $100 neat, normally $130 thats value

    TB

    Are your eyes painted on Ollie or just narrow vision :laugh: I highlighted it for you as you missed it before go back and check it, my fiddy has done more race and riding miles then any of yours, reckon thats a good test

    Interesting you mentioned Mick’s old XR600 running Penrite, wasnt going to mention that but its rooted and needs valves and valve guides, ask Mick, stems and guides worn out, blows smoke on start up and has done 9000kms or there abouts, never flogged or raced runs Penrite like you said :ohmy:

    Where Chickens XR600 that I used to own that has run Motul all its life has done over 40,000kms and hard kms when I raced it in the Condo 750’s etc and they get a flogging there and doesnt blow an ounce of smoke

    Sorry Ollie wasnt going to mention in your penrite thread :huh: but you bought it up :laugh:

    Like I said its personal choice but there’s some facts I find interesting, by the way Mick old 600, its stems and guides, so thats lube related not air filter related which is valve face and insert / clearance related
